The  2.4 GHz radio is a Bluetooth ®  Low Energy (BLE) transceiver using  GFSK modulation with  1 Mbit/s data rate also capable of proprietary modes with higher data rates and connected to a short wire antenna.  To the left the top side of the main flex PCB  of the radio model with the most important electrical and electro-mechanical  components can be seen.   The most important part of the radio model is the Engine Module mounted on the main flex PCB, which connects it to the EEPROM memory, the telecoil and all external connections: On the top side these are the external connector for programming purposes, the microphones, the battery terminals and the push buttons. On the bottom side of the main PCB of the radio model the Aurora Engine Module, the  BLE antenna and the coil antenna for the 3.84 MHz radio can be seen:    The most important parts inside the Engine module are a Digital-Signal-Processor (DSP), a radio Front-End (FE) chip for the 3.84 MHz radio part and an RF chip for the Bluetooth radio part – all mounted on a small rigid PCB again mounted on the main flex PCB. The Aurora BTE power radio model also includes all voltage regulators and buffered data programming inputs on board. The DSP is the main processor controlling the functionality of both radios in the radio model.  The Aurora BTE power radio model is intended to be installed in Oticon, Bernafon, Sonic and affiliated wireless hearing aid devices of the BTE power (Behind-The-Ear power and power plus) wearing style(s).
